TORONTO – Indian cinema chain and multiplex pioneer PVR Cinemas has purchased an Imax theater for Bangalore, to add to an earlier four-screen deal with the Canadian giant screen exhibitor.
New Delhi-based PVR, which is currently expanding its cinema circuit overall, will open the fifth Imax screen in March 2013 in Bangalore’s Vega Mall.
The latest agreement follows an earlier March 2011 deal with Imax for four theaters.
PVR plans to open two Imax theaters in existing multiplexes in Bangalore and Mumbai in 2012, with the other two super-sized screens set to open as part of new constructions in Delhi and Noida by 2014.
The PVR deal comes as Imax continues to build out its footprint in India as part of an international diversification beyond North America.
